  3. Apr 17, 2024 · How to Become a Zoologist or Wildlife Biologist. Zoologists and wildlife biologists typically need a bachelor’s degree for entry-level positions and may need a master’s degree for higher level jobs. They typically need a Ph.D. to lead research projects. Pay. The median annual wage for zoologists and wildlife biologists was $70,600 in May 2023.
